Vo-Vo’s Famous Strawberry Cheesecake #SundaySupper

By FamilyFoodie 30 Comments

Vo-vo's famous strawberry cheesecake By now you all know how much Vo-Vo loves to bake.  This grandma is a baking dynamo! One of her absolute favorite things to bake is Vo-Vo’s famous Strawberry Cheesecake.  She bakes a cheesecake for every birthday party and every celebration.  We all look forward to and  love Vo-Vo’s Cheesecake, it is creamy and just melts in your mouth.  I think what we really love most is seeing the original designs that she comes up with.  The strawberries take on a new design each time she makes this cheesecake, and it is so much fun for us to see how creative Vo-Vo gets.  Sometimes there will be a chocolate drizzle, sometimes a strawberry drizzle – one just never knows what she is going to come up with for each birthday celebration.

The best part of Vo-Vo’s Famous Strawberry Cheesecake, is that it is made with love.  I truly believe that is the secret to making this extraordinary cheesecake.

Vo-Vo's Famous Strawberry Cheesecake #SundaySupper
 
Author: www.familyfoodierecipes.com
Print
Ingredients
  • Crust:
  • 6 tablespoons butter
  • 1½ cups graham cracker crumbs
  • 2 tablespoons sugar
  • ¼ teaspoon table salt
  • Filling:
  • 2 pounds cream cheese, at room temperature
  • 1¼ cups granulated sugar
  • 1 cup sour cream
  • 6 large eggs, lightly beaten
  • 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
  • Topping:
  • ½ cup sour cream
  • ½ cup confectioners sugar
  • ¼ teaspoon vanilla extract
  • Strawberries, sliced into a beautiful creation
Instructions
  1. Preheat oven to 325 degrees
  2. For the crust: Melt the butter
  3. Brush a 9-inch spring-form pan with butter
  4. Stir the crumbs, sugar, salt and butter together
  5. Press the crumb mixture into the bottom of the pan
  6. Bake for approximately 15 to 18 minutes or until golden brown
  7. Wrap the spring-form pan with aluminum foil and place in a large roasting pan
  8. For the filling: Beat the cream cheese using a mixer until smooth
  9. Add the sugar and beat until fluffy
  10. Slowly beat in the sour cream, eggs and vanilla
  11. Pour into the cooled crust in the spring-form pan
  12. Place the roasting pan with the spring-form pan in the oven
  13. Pour in enough hot water to cover the pan half way
  14. Bake for approximately 1 hour and 10 minutes, the center of the cake will still wiggle
  15. For the topping: Gently stir the sour cream, confectioners sugar and vanilla.
  16. If you choose, stir in 4 pureed strawberries, optional
  17. Remove the cheesecake from the oven and spread the topping over the cheesecake
  18. Turn the oven off and place the cheesecake in the oven for 1 hour
  19. Remove the cheesecake from the oven and run a knife around the edge
  20. Refrigerate overnight
  21. Bring cheesecake to room temperature and decorate with strawberries.... remember to come up with a creative design or Vo-Vo would be disappointed
